接口协议转换

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

接口协议转换
在软件开发领域,接口协议转换是一个非常重要的概念。

它涉及到不同系统或
组件之间的通信,特别是在不同的平台或技术之间进行数据交换时。

接口协议转换的成功与否直接影响着系统的稳定性和性能。

因此,了解接口协议转换的原理和方法对于软件开发人员来说至关重要。

首先,接口协议转换的概念是指将一个系统的接口协议转换成另一个系统所支
持的接口协议的过程。

在实际应用中,这通常涉及到数据格式的转换、通信协议的转换以及接口方法的转换等内容。

接口协议转换的目的是使不同系统之间能够进行有效的通信和数据交换,从而实现系统之间的互操作性。

接下来,让我们来看一下接口协议转换的常见方法。

首先,数据格式的转换是
接口协议转换中最基本的部分。

不同的系统可能采用不同的数据格式来表示相同的信息,比如XML、JSON、Protobuf等。

因此,在进行数据交换时,需要将数据从
一种格式转换成另一种格式。

其次,通信协议的转换也是接口协议转换中的重要内容。

不同的系统可能采用不同的通信协议来进行数据传输,比如HTTP、TCP、UDP等。

在进行系统集成或数据交换时,可能需要将数据从一种通信协议转换成
另一种通信协议。

最后,接口方法的转换是指将一个系统的接口方法映射成另一个系统所支持的接口方法。

这在进行系统集成或接口对接时非常常见。

接口协议转换的实现方式有很多种,比如手工编码、使用第三方库、使用中间
件等。

在实际应用中,选择合适的实现方式需要根据具体的情况来进行权衡和选择。

无论采用何种方式,都需要考虑到性能、稳定性、可维护性等方面的因素。

在进行接口协议转换时,需要注意一些常见的问题。

首先,要充分了解各个系
统所支持的接口协议的特点和限制,以便进行合理的转换。

其次,要考虑到数据的安全性和完整性,避免在转换过程中丢失或篡改数据。

最后,要进行充分的测试和验证,确保转换后的数据能够被正确地接受和处理。

总之,接口协议转换是软件开发中一个非常重要的环节。

它涉及到系统间的通
信和数据交换,直接影响着系统的稳定性和性能。

了解接口协议转换的原理和方法,选择合适的实现方式,以及注意转换过程中的各种问题,都是软件开发人员需要重点关注和努力提高的方面。

只有在接口协议转换方面做到严谨、稳定、高效,才能保证系统的正常运行和良好的用户体验。

相关文档
最新文档